After moving into my own apartment, I adopted a 1 year old Tuxie who was FELV+. Caring for a cat with special health issues taught me how to be deeply attuned to appetite changes, litter habits, hydration, anxiety, etc. I also developed special skills such as administering various types of medications. While he unfortunately succumbed to his illness last year, I was able to adopt 2 three month old kitten siblings from the same shelter! I have learned through them the dynamics between male vs. female behaviors, post-surgery care with their spay and neuter, and navigating their growth spurts and the varying energy levels of young kittens. I have grown to truly understand what cats need most to thrive in their environments: routines, consistent play time and enrichment, reassurance, and just someone to feel fully safe with. New people are already anxiety-inducing and stressful for them as it is! When it comes to my own cats, I feed them 3x a day by my own hand, with snacks set up on an auto feeder twice a day. Cats need at least 30 mins of enrichment and novelty a day, so I typically play with them and introduce something new in the mornings and at night right before bed. I scoop their litter box 3x a day as well. I can also assist with any grooming needs such a nail clipping, teeth brushing, etc. For dogs, I have always walked them 3x a day for my friends and given at least 10 mins of playtime post walks.
